Event topic: Self-Editing for Authors
For many authors, self editing can be a daunting task, from where to start, how to know when you're done, what to focus on in the manuscript, and when it's time (and where) to get help. This talk goes through all that to help writers polish up their all-important self editing skills.
Speaker: Sean Fletcher is an award-winning and Amazon bestselling author of middle grade, YA, and adult fantasy, with seven published series. When not writing, he works as a developmental editor and literary agent scout for Andrea Hurst & Associates Literary Management, and as a developmental editor for Relay Publishing LLC, The Editorial Department, and on the highly selective editorial site, Reedsy. As a writing teacher, panelist, and workshop leader, he’s presented, among other places, at PNWA, Writing Away workshops with Chuck Sambuchino, the Willamette Writers conference, Rutgers, RWA, Dragon Con, the Northwest Institute of Literary Arts, and co-written a featured article for Writers Digest.
